Recognized diploma – RNCP Level 7 title
Business Manager or Business Manager – File No.: RNCP40257 – NSF Codes 310, 312t and 313 – Decision of February 28, 2025 regarding registration in the national directory of professional certifications for three years, at level 7, with effect from February 28, 2025, until February 28, 2028 under the authority and issued by MANITUDE - Certification accessible via the VAE system.


Targeted Skills
- Block 1 – RNCP40257BC01 – Define and implement a sustainable business strategy based on the economic profitability objectives set by the management committee
- Block 2 – RNCP40257BC02 – Developing commercial activity through customer acquisition and loyalty, drawing on the digital transformation processes implemented by the company
- Block 3 – RNCP40257BC03 – Manage a team of employees and a network of partners (monitoring, facilitation, support, recruitment)
- Block 4 – RNCP40257BC04 – Managing the activity of a profit center
Prerequisites
Hold a Bachelor's degree (Bac+3) or a level 6 certification.
Admission is also open to holders of a BTS (Bac+2) or a level 5 certification, with at least three years of professional experience, subject to a personalized study of the file.
Access conditions
Study of the application file: The file must include a CV, a cover letter, diplomas obtained as well as transcripts.
Admission tests: Candidates take tests assessing their knowledge of general knowledge, logic, and English. A 20-minute individual motivational interview completes the selection process.
Program
BLOCK 1 – DEVELOPMENT OF THE COMMERCIAL STRATEGY AND ACTION PLAN
- Market research and strategic monitoring
- Competitive analysis and strategic positioning
- Identification and segmentation of the target audience
- Developing a business strategy
- Commercial Action Plan and omnichannel approach
- Budgeting and business profitability
- Presentation and strategic argumentation
BLOCK 2 – DETECTION OF GROWTH OPPORTUNITIES
- Business prospecting strategies and tools
- Monitoring and measuring commercial performance
- Response to calls for tender and commercial proposals
- Customer portfolio management and loyalty
- Communication and customer relations
- Detecting needs and building the offer
- Negotiation and closing techniques
- Business negotiation in English
BLOCK 3 – MANAGE A TEAM OF COLLABORATORS AND A NETWORK OF PARTNERS
- Leadership and team mobilization
- Animation and coordination of internal and external teams
- Conflict management and mediation
- Skills management and career path
- Recruitment and integration of talents
- Management and monitoring of team performance
BLOCK 4 – MANAGING A PROFIT CENTER
- Coordination and optimization of resources
- Regulatory compliance and administrative document management
- Dispute management and litigation prevention
- Performance management and monitoring tools
- Reporting and analysis of results
- Crisis management and risk planning
